Recreating the Magic: A Deli-Style Pasta Recipe

To truly honor the heritage of this sauce, you need a preparation method that allows the ingredients to shine. This is not about a quick pour-and-serve; it is about creating a cohesive, emulsified dish that clings to every noodle.

1. Choose Your Vessel

For Dunn’s Famous pasta, you want a noodle with a high surface area or deep ridges. Think of penne rigate, rigatoni, or even a thick pappardelle. These shapes are designed to trap the meat sauce, ensuring that every single bite is packed with the rich flavor the deli is known for.

2. The Golden Rule of Pasta Water

To get that authentic restaurant texture, never drain your pasta completely. Boil your noodles in salted water until they are just shy of al dente. Before you strain them, reserve a cup of that starchy pasta water. This liquid gold is the secret to getting your sauce to bind perfectly to the grain of the pasta.

3. The Finishing Simmer

In a wide skillet, heat your jar of meat sauce until it begins to bubble gently. Add your undercooked pasta directly into the sauce along with a splash of that reserved water. Toss them together over medium heat for two to three minutes. This process allows the pasta to finish cooking inside the sauce, absorbing the savory juices and creating a glossy, professional finish.
